Policy text
Conference recognises the lack of movement nationally in the drive to tackle toxins in the workplace.
Research internationally has shown that toxins are a link to many workplace cancers and in those countries steps have been taken to overcome these issues. The current research is not recognised by UK Fire and Rescue Service employers, this should be questioned and acted upon.
Conference urges the Executive Council to work with Employers to recognise this research and act upon it in the same way that other international Fire and Rescue Services already have.
